What’s the 5 Second Rule?

It depends upon who you ask…

The 5 Second Rule Utilized to Internet Usability and Touchdown Web page Design

In net circles it’s a sort of usability check used to evaluate the affect and readability of an internet web page. You present a check topic an internet web page for five seconds, then disguise it and ask them what the aim of the web page was. It’s an efficient option to gauge the main target of your touchdown pages.

And Lastly… 5 Causes Why Your Homepage Gained’t Make a Good Touchdown Web page

  1. Touchdown pages ought to have a single targeted message. Homepages are likely to have all issues for all folks, appearing like a portal to website exploration.
  2. A scarcity of connection to the upstream advert. Until you’ve got some very fancy back-end logic in place, it’s unlikely you’ll have the ability to make sure the messaging from a banner or paid textual content advert will likely be repeated on the homepage (particularly when you find yourself working a number of campaigns). This may make you look lazy and reduces momentum.
  3. Elevated value for PPC. Google will usually cost you much less for a touchdown web page that very carefully mirrors the content material of an AdWords advert. A homepage is means too basic for tight coupling along with your advert content material.
  4. Dropping your site visitors to John Doe upstairs. In a big multi-channel group, totally different enterprise models will likely be liable for separate areas of the location. Whereas it’s nice if a buyer wanders off and converts someplace on the location, I’m but to satisfy a marketer that didn’t need to preserve their site visitors inside their very own private sphere of affect.
  5. Monitoring points. A single one-page touchdown web page is straightforward to measure when it comes to bounce charge and conversion charge. If you throw a homepage into the combo, your clients might wander aimlessly and nonetheless finally find yourself within the desired place. In case your analytics are good you’ll be high quality, however the further complexity makes it extra, properly, advanced…
